James Forbes was born in 1551 in Aberdeenshire, Grampian, Scotland, United Kingdom, the child of Lord William Twin Forbes 7Th Lord Forbes And 7Th Laird Tolquhon Gentlemen Of The King S Bedchamber 13Ggf And Lady Elizabeth Beatrice Keith Countess Huntly. James Forbes married Catherine, and had children including Eleanor Forbes, James Henry Forbes, Janet Forbes. James Forbes passed away in 1620 in Paris, France.
